F., tho general Masonlo bodies of Tin: history of tho "red cent" Is thus graphically summed up: Tho cent was first proposed by Itonunr Mounts, tho great financier of tho revolution, nml was named by Jkfi'kiu-o.v two years after. It began to mako Its appcaranto from the mint lu 171)2. It boro tho head of Washington on ono Mile and thirteen links on tho other.
